Acquisition & Trading Update

22nd Mar 2006 07:00

Braemar Seascope Group PLC22 March 2006 For immediate release 22 March 2006 Braemar Seascope Group plc ("the Group") Acquisition of DV Howells and trading update The Board of Braemar Seascope Group plc is pleased to announce the purchase ofDV Howells. DV Howells is a leading UK pollution response business providing servicesprimarily to the marine sector but also to the rail network, police forces, theMinistry of Defence and others. It has 27 employees based in the UK at officesin Milford Haven, Harlow, Rotherham, Huddersfield, Falmouth, Didcot and Perth. The Group will pay cash of £400,000 on completion and a further £150,000 overthe next 18 months to the current owner, Milford Haven Port Authority. In itsfirst year as part of the Group it is not expected to make a significantfinancial contribution to the Group's profits but the Board expects that itsmarine business will be capable of significant growth as part of the BraemarSeascope Group. Alan Marsh, CEO of Braemar Seascope Group plc, commented, "We are delighted towelcome DV Howells into the Group and look forward to working with themanagement to expand the business in the future. The acquisition is another stepin our overall strategy of building a broadly-based shipping services group." Commenting on current trading Alan Marsh said, "At the close of our financialyear to 28 February 2006 trading was strong and the final results are likely tobe somewhat ahead of market expectations. The new financial year has startedwell with good business already concluded for this year and future years."
